Savoring the Chef

Andrea K. Stein. Andrea K. Stein, $4.99 e-book (150p) ASIN B0C3TSCQJ6

Stein’s delicious third Sex, Lies, & Forbidden Desires Regency romance (following Submitting to the Widow) pairs a saucy chef with one of high society’s most charming bachelors. Nathaniel Charpentier, the son of a lady’s maid, escaped the clutches of his violent, possessive master, Lord Banffshire, at age 16. Now, 10 years later, he’s the famed chef of London’s exclusive hedonist Club Ambrosios. The inspiration for his erotic cuisine comes from a set of pages he obtained from an erotica purveyor written by one “CB.” This is Lionel Carrington-Bowles, a well-to-do gentleman who’s been at wit’s end ever since he lost the journal in which he recorded his scandalous gay affairs. Lionel is desperate to get his journal pages back before they’re used against him, a quest that leads him straight to Nathaniel. The men are instantly struck by mutual desire. Haunted by their pasts and with everything to lose, the two must navigate society, their secrets, and their love. The sensual, often food-themed sex scenes are juicy and delectable in more ways than one. While Lionel makes a somewhat passive protagonist, the looming threat of exposure and the heinous Lord Banffshire’s return to London up the stakes, and a quirky supporting cast adds charm. Stein’s fans are sure to relish this steamy historical. (Self-published)
